Multiple defendants are usually involved in mesothelioma lawsuits. Victims may file a lawsuit for asbestos exposure against several companies. These lawsuits also seek to recover comp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and other financial losses resulting from mesothelioma.

If asbestos exposure occurred at work, asbestos victims should consider filing a workers compensation claim. Mesothelioma lawyers can guide their clients through the process of filing a workers' comp claim, and the other necessary documents to complete the claim successfully.

Wrongful death claims are a different type of mesothelioma lawsuit that can result in substantial monetary damages for the victim's loved ones. These lawsuits are filed by the surviving spouses, children or other relatives of deceased asbestos victims.

Many asbestos-related companies and producers who dealt with asbestos have created trust funds for their victims. A mesothelioma lawyer who is skilled will know how to access these trust funds and ensure you receive the benefits that you deserve. They will also be aware of VA benefits for veterans who were exposed to asbestos while serving in the military. These benefits include health insurance, disability pay pensions, monthly compensation and monthly pay.

The most reputable mesothelioma lawyers will not charge any upfront fees or make you pay for their services unless they win your case. This arrangement is known as a contingency fee. It will ensure that the clients receive the best legal representation possible. A contingency is a percentage of the final compensation that you or your loved family members receive. This means that you won't be responsible for any fees that are out of pocket.
